Factors Affecting Website Design Costs

Various factors influence the overall cost of developing a website. Each business’s structure differs, making the website requirements for each business different. For example, the variables involved in developing a web page for a data analytics company are vastly different from those involved in developing a simple website for blog posting.

Moreover, the methodology you adopt for building your website can further affect the costs. For instance, you could choose a custom design that would cost more or a template design instead. Other than this, several factors come into play when determining web design costs. Some important factors are listed below.

Domain Name

Before anything, you should take into account the domain name and the costs involved in maintaining one. A new domain name for your website will typically cost approximately $10 to $15 per year. Some service providers offer free domain names in the form of subdomains. This can be beneficial to small firms; larger enterprises should opt for personalized domain names. However, it is crucial to remember that the cost might vary based on various criteria such as domain registrar, privacy, length of usage, and TLD (Top Level Domain).

Website Maintenance

Website maintenance is critical to your company’s success since it guarantees that your website is providing a good user experience, functionality, and security. However, to save costs, some people fail to allocate maintenance expenditures when creating a budget adequately. Specialist firms and web developers often perform these duties, and the cost varies depending on the website’s structure, complexity, and size. Some common maintenance activities include:

  • Backing up website data.

  • Locating and fixing broken links.

  • Performing security checks.

  • Testing forms, functionality, and eCommerce features.

Website UX Design

Any website that wishes to attract clients must have a seamless and user-friendly UI/UX design. It should be clean and appealing but still deliver useful information and maintain the content quality. Research, wireframe, and prototyping are the several cost variables involved in UI/UX design.

The UX design process concludes with the finalized user interface, which tests the websites functionality on various devices. A websites typical UI/UX design cost ranges from $750 to $4,000. Adobe Creative Cloud, InVision, Zeplin, and other popular design programs are often used to produce these designs.

Hosting Type

Web hosting type differs for each company and its web design budget. Dedicated server hosting is the way to go if your company primarily runs online. This will enable you to manage a sudden surge in traffic without suffering server outages. Furthermore, youll gain access to enhanced security tools that can assist you in protecting your users sensitive information.

Shared hosting is better if you do not intend to use your website for money generation. Due to their low maintenance needs and inexpensive cost, these plans are suitable for websites with lesser content and pages. VPS or Virtual Private Server hosting falls in between dedicated and shared hosting. This type of hosting provides you with some flexibility and personalization features, but there isnt enough capacity to handle a big volume. This can be a good option for smaller businesses with less traffic.

Website Size

In many circumstances, the size and scale of the website are just as important in determining the costs of the website. The cost difference between developing a large and a small website is significant.

For instance, making an e-commerce website with several hundred pages will take a substantial amount of time and effort, evident in the total costs of web design services. On the other hand, a basic website with a common template and not many pages may be developed for a fraction of the price.

To put into perspective, here are the average costs for websites based on their size and pages:

  • 8 – 16 pages: $2k – $9k (small businesses).

  • 25 – 75 pages: $10k- $35k (large businesses).

  • 100 – 1000 product pages: $5k – $50k (eCommerce).

  • 20 – 20000 pages: $6k – $75k (database website).

Method Of Building Website

Aside from the above costs, the methodology you adopt for building your website can also affect the costs. There are three primary ways to build a website:

DIY

This is a great option if you have basic web development skills and only want to build a simple website. Smaller businesses with lesser revenue can benefit from this. However, the web development learning curve is quite steep, and maintenance may become burdensome as your business and website traffic grows. This option will cost around $200, making it one of the cheapest.

Hiring Freelancers

Hiring a freelancer is the best approach to ensure that your website meets the appropriate standards. Skilled web designers can assist you in turning your ideas into reality, recommend improvements that will benefit your business, and guide you through the debut of your website without any problems. However, working with a specialist may need a large financial expenditure, particularly if the job is very difficult, so ensure you have a budget. This option can cost anywhere from $1000 to $5000.

Web Design Agency

Hiring a qualified web design agency may benefit businesses undertaking challenging projects regularly. Aside from managing innovative website designs, these firms may also provide a diverse range of services outside the area of web development. Hiring an agency might cost up to $ 100,000, based on the firms scale and the nature of the project. As a result, only large corporations choose this option.
